#207472 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#207472 is composed of 12.5% red, 45.5%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.7% yellow and 54.5% black. It has a hue angle of 178.6 degrees, a saturation of 56.8% and a lightness of 29%. #207472 color hex could be obtained by blending #40e8e4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#207472 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#207472 has RGB values of R:32, G:116,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 2126962.
